Wilfred "Tom" Kelsey, 93, passed away at University Heights nursing home on Sunday, October 26th, 2014.

Born December 14th, 1920 in Colfax Indiana to his parents, Opal and Stanley Kelsey. He lived in Crawfordsville all his adult life. Tom was a WWII veteran serving in the Army Air Corp as a reconnaissance photographer while stationed in the Philippines. Tom worked his entire career, 45 years, at R. R. Donnelley's & Son as a photographer until retiring in 1985. Tom was very active in his church, attending Christ United Methodist on east Main St. in Crawfordsville. He was also a member of the Masons. What Tom enjoyed most was spending time with family and friends and swapping stories with them. Earlier in life Tom enjoyed boating, water skiing, pitching horseshoes, and dabbling in oil painting.

Survivors include his three children, Carolyn, Paul, and John, five grandchildren, five great grandchildren and his sister, Mary Ellen Marley. Tom was preceded in death by his wife of 66 years, Edith.
